Pathway models
Programme model
Talent Cloud can support education-to-work, graduate transition, learnership-linked, and first workforce entry programmes.
Example application
Day One is an example of an early-career pathway model supported by the platform.
Programme model
Talent Cloud can support workforce reintegration, reskilling, supported re-entry, and employment recovery programmes.
Example application
Restart is an example of a return-to-work pathway model supported by the platform.
Infrastructure continuity
Different programmes may serve different participants and labour market needs, but they can share common infrastructure for readiness verification, structured evidence, employer access, and outcome tracking.
